Engineering storage capacity for volatile sesquiterpenes in Nicotiana benthamiana leaves
Summary Plants store volatile compounds in specialized organs. The properties of these storage organs prevent precarious evaporation and protect neighbouring tissues from cytotoxicity. Metabolic engineering of plants is often carried out in tissues such as leaf mesophyll cells, which are abundant and easily accessible by engineering tools.

Organo‐, Metal‐, and Enzyme‐Mediated Stereoselective Transformations of α‐Angelica Lactone
α‐Angelica lactone is a readily available small molecule from biomass source, which, coupled with cheapness and versatile reactivity, attracted significant interest for applications in asymmetric synthesis.
